It is not possible to measure amylose and amylopectin separately using the total starch kit.
This method measures total starch (amylose plus amylopectin). To measure amylose separately, you need to separate the amylose and amylopectin.
In amylose/amylopectin kit (K-AMYL), we do this by precipitating the amylopectin from solution through its reaction with concanavalin A.
